Disaster Response Healthcare Services are essential components of emergency management, providing immediate medical care and support in the aftermath of natural disasters, public health emergencies, and humanitarian crises. These services are designed to address the urgent healthcare needs of affected populations, ensuring that individuals receive timely and appropriate medical attention when traditional healthcare systems are overwhelmed or disrupted.
The evaluation process begins with rapid situational assessments conducted by trained healthcare teams upon deployment. These teams, composed of medical professionals including physicians, nurses, and emergency responders, assess the extent of injuries, illnesses, and environmental hazards affecting the community. This initial evaluation helps to prioritize care based on severity and urgency, ensuring that the most critical cases are addressed first.
Personalized treatment plans are developed based on the specific needs identified during the assessment. Disaster Response Healthcare Services encompass a wide range of medical interventions, including trauma care, management of chronic conditions, vaccination campaigns, and treatment for infectious diseases that may arise in disaster-affected areas. Providers utilize portable medical equipment and supplies to deliver care in makeshift clinics, field hospitals, or even through mobile units, adapting to the challenges presented by the environment.
Supportive care is a crucial aspect of disaster response. Healthcare professionals are trained to provide not only physical care but also emotional and psychological support to patients and their families who may be experiencing trauma, anxiety, or grief. Effective communication is vital; providers explain procedures, offer reassurance, and engage family members in discussions about care options, fostering trust and understanding during stressful times.
Community engagement and education are integral to disaster response efforts. Healthcare teams often collaborate with local organizations to provide health education on injury prevention, hygiene practices, and the management of health conditions exacerbated by the disaster. Empowering the community with knowledge enhances resilience and promotes self-care during emergencies.
Ongoing follow-up care is essential for addressing the long-term health needs of affected populations. Disaster response teams often coordinate with local health authorities to establish systems for ongoing care, including referrals to primary care providers and mental health services, ensuring continuity of care as the community begins to recover.
